Ambrosia unveils Aquaria
Ambrosia on Thursday unveiled its game Aquaria, an underwater two-dimensional adventure game that offers puzzles, exploration, and combative aspects. Players control Naija, a being living in the water who can use her singing power of "The Verse" in order to defend herself or shift forms. Ambrosia highlights that Aquaria offers high-resolution graphics, original music compositions, and a level editor that even allows for editing of music and animations.
Players use the mouse to move Naija and interact with objects on the screen, and can use elements of stealth, combat, and speed to outwit enemies. A downloadable trial is available from Ambrosia's website, while the full version sells for $30.
